Team — DR drill for the Lanternfell catalogue import is Thursday. We'll fail over to the Ostmere replica, replay the last MARC batch, and verify record counts. Rollback window is 30 minutes. Imports pause during the drill; don't restart them manually. The standby importer account needs re-authentication after failover. The passphrase for that account follows below.

recovery phrase for fahop-hafog: oliael-caswyn-jorax

**Runbook: Account Recovery (post-split)**

Hey newcomers! Since we carved the user module out of the old Bramblewick monolith, account recovery now lives in its own service, `ident-hatch`. Most flows are self-serve, but if a customer's token chain breaks mid-migration, you'll need the emergency passphrase to unlock the legacy store. Use the one below sparingly.

vault phrase of fajop-bagap = juleth-rusir-novmir-gorael-eliax-pelox-silys

During account recovery on Wrenlattice, locate the user's shard first: profiles are hashed across sixteen partitions, and restoring to the wrong shard silently corrupts lookups. Verify the shard index in the Ashmont routing table, confirm it twice, then run the restore script. The script will pause and request the recovery passphrase, which is provided immediately below.

vault phrase of yaguf-hahaf = druath-holix

Wellness Room Bookings — Night Shift Visitor Policy

Visitors accompanying staff during night hours may not use the wellness room on level three unless a booking has been logged with the duty supervisor before 21:00. Bookings run in forty-minute slots, and the room must be left tidy with the dimmer switch reset. Escort your visitor at all times between the lift lobby and the room. To unlock the wellness room door outside staffed hours, use the pass below.

door code, tagep-yahaf: bdg-MXKGXI-35155284

☐ Before rotating the Tocksweep scheduler keys, confirm the cron drift investigation is closed: support should verify that no jobs on the Hallin cluster are still firing more than 90 seconds late, and that the clock-sync fix has been deployed to every worker. Attach the final drift report to the ceremony record. When both checks pass, unseal the rotation workstation using the recovery passphrase noted immediately below this item.

recovery phrase for kagep-kadug: praox-wenael